SARL MARC LOMBARD : revenue, balance sheet and financial ratios

SARL MARC LOMBARD is a French company founded 33 years ago, specialized in the sector Ingénierie, études techniques. Based in LA ROCHELLE (17000), this company of category PME shows in 2022 a revenue of 1.1 M€. Solvency and debt ratios

The debt ratio (= Financial debt / Equity x 100) stands at 74%. Debt level is high: negotiating margin with banks is reduced. Financial autonomy (= Equity / Total assets x 100) reaches 47%. This high autonomy means the company finances most of its assets through equity, a sign of strength.

How is this estimate calculated?

This estimate is based on the analysis of 40 actual transactions of similar company sales (same NAF code) registered with BODACC between 2016 and 2025.

  • EBITDA Multiple: Preferred method for profitable SMEs. EBITDA reflects the ability to generate cash.
  • Revenue Multiple: Used for growing companies or those with low profitability. Reflects commercial potential.
  • Net Income Multiple: Relevant for mature companies with stable results.

This estimate is provided for information purposes only. A precise valuation requires in-depth analysis (assets, liabilities, prospects, market...).
